HCT
01-19-2004, 06:25 AM
how do i uninstall the supertrick?
just open tthe host file with notepad(the host file is the one without an extension)
and delete everything below 127.0.0.1 localhost and save it and your done

The supertrick sites that are included in any kazaa lite versions includes sites that
blocks kazaa's adwares inside the program.
like the "web" startup page or upgrade checking site that the program
use to (maybe still) connect, to see if your using an updated version.

...and Plus the supertrick includes other unrelated advertising sites.
which are used to block banners from a website.



if you only want sites that just blocks kazaa's adware sites, here:
(i've compiled these sites that came from different kazaa lite versions
so mad props for those people who discovered those sites)

how do you make an entry to redirect a site to another?

khabz
01-31-2004, 10:02 PM
Originally posted by ninjamonkey@31 January 2004 - 19:34
how do you make an entry to redirect a site to another?

example:

38.25.63.10 x.acme.com
[to here]<--[from here ]

you need the ip to redirect something in this case x.acme.com to 38.25.63.10



i dont think you can put a website inplace for the ip like:
www.test.com x.acme.com
